So, for the second time in 3 weeks, Ballparks National has kicked softball from the nice turf to an average to below average city parks grass and dirt field. I don't have to drive all the way to Lake of the Ozarks to play on grass/dirt fields.

If you are a softball team enter events cautiously. They charge $400 for events and you find out days before that Baseball is WAY MORE IMPORTANT. Oh, and they don't give you any money back when you get booted from their nice facility and the turf fields, you get a credit for a tournament in the future where you can register, only to get booted once again.

If you get lucky and there aren't as many baseball teams registered for a particular weekend and you actually get to play on their fields they are beautiful..however, there is spotty to no cell service and their onsite WiFi isn't good enough let you stream your games...but your family can view the BPN live stream for $30. They are about making money period. Most businesses are, but they should adjust their advertising, especially for softball, to say All Turf (if your lucky and baseball teams take a weekend off).

My daughters have played at BPN with their travel softball teams every season since it opened 3 years ago. There are definitely pros and cons, but overall it is a nice facility with turf fields that is close to home. I do think the folks at BPN continue to try to make improvements and some of those have been positive (e.g. paved road), though I wish they wouldn't have reduced the number of USSSA softball events in Summer 2024. Given all the pros and cons, I probably would rather play at BPN than other facilities such as Monett, MO (due to the distance and their own scheduling and communication issues). My main issue with BPN, and something I really wish they would fix that I think would be a game changer for them with a lot of people, is the internet/Wi-Fi signal is terrible at each field. I can barely run GameChanger (often times I cannot connect to score games, and definitely cannot load completed game details, box scores, etc.) and I CANNOT stream video of our games at all. I tried to stream multiple times and it does not work. The Wi-Fi at the main concession stand building works fine, so it seems the routers/Wi-Fi capabilities need to be strengthened and extended to the individual fields. The HiCast Sports Network streaming service they have set up is $20 per month but has its own issues, such as the camera at Field 5 has been out of power since September 17 so both of our games on Field 5 this past November 5 weekend turns out are not recorded and cannot be viewed. It would be nice to have had a message sent through Team Snap or something to let people know of these issues before they spend money on something they can't end up using. Again, I would probably give BPN five stars if they would fix the Wi-Fi at each individual field so we can stream video of our games and use...
